Items Specifications Temperature range ʵ25ˆʙʴ 85ˆ Rated voltage 6.3 ʙ100V.DC Capacitance tolerance ʶ20ˋ ʢ20ˆɼ 120Hzʣ Leakage current 0.01CV (ЖA) or 5mA, whichever is smaller or less ʢ20ˆɼ after 5 minutesʣ ʦC = nominal capacitance (ЖF), V ʹrated voltage (V)ʧ Dissipation factor Less than the value specified in the standard products table. ʢ20ˆɼ 120Hzʣ Permissible ripple current As specified in the standard products table. ʢ40ˆɼ 120Hzʣ Endurance After the rated voltage with specified ripple current is applied at 85ˆ for 2,000 hours : Capacitance change : Within ʶ15% of the initial value measured Dissipation factor : 175% or less than the initial value specified Leakage current : Less than or equal to the initial value specified Shelf life The following specification shall be meet when the capacitor are restored to 20 ˆ after storage of 500 hours at 85ˆ with no voltage applied. Before the measurement, the capacitor shall be preconditioned by applying the voltage treatment according to Item 4.1 of JIS C 5101-4. Capacitance change : Within ʶ15% of the initial value measured Dissipation factor : 175% or less than the initial value specified Leakage current : Less than or equal to the initial value specified Others J ᶗS C 5101-4 ˠ VF High-ripple current P.26HCG7A
